What is the Influenza Vaccination Consent Form?

The influenza vaccination consent form is a crucial document that ensures individuals understand the implications of receiving the influenza vaccine. It is designed not only to facilitate the vaccination process but also to protect both the patient and healthcare providers legally and medically. By obtaining this consent, healthcare providers demonstrate their commitment to transparency and accountability in the vaccination procedure.
The significance of the consent for vaccination extends beyond mere formality; it upholds patient rights and safeguards providers against liability. Understanding the legal and medical importance of this form helps foster a culture of trust and informed decision-making in healthcare settings.

Purpose and Benefits of the Influenza Vaccination Consent Form

The primary purpose of the influenza vaccination consent form is to ensure that individuals give informed consent before receiving the vaccine. This form plays a pivotal role in promoting public health and safety by clearly outlining the risks and benefits associated with the influenza vaccination.
For individuals, the benefits of the consent form include an assurance of understanding the vaccine's potential effects and protection against medical mishaps. Healthcare providers also benefit, as the form provides a documented agreement that can help mitigate legal risks and improve patient compliance with vaccination protocols.

Key Features of the Influenza Vaccination Consent Form

The influenza vaccination consent form includes several key sections that are vital for proper documentation. Essential components typically feature patient information, a consent statement, and necessary signatures along with dates. Additionally, some forms may include optional sections for specific notes or questions from the patient.
  • Patient information
  • Consent statement
  • Signatures and dates
  • Optional notes or questions

The influenza vaccination consent form is applicable to any individual receiving the influenza vaccine, including adults and minors with parental consent. It's essential that anyone under 18 years old has a parent or guardian complete the form.
While specific deadlines may vary by clinic or healthcare provider, it’s generally advisable to submit the influenza vaccination consent form before your scheduled vaccination appointment to ensure a smooth process.
You can submit the completed form electronically via pdfFiller, or you may print it and hand it in at your vaccination appointment. Confirm with your healthcare provider for any preferred submission methods.
Typically, you may be asked for identification or prior medical records regarding any allergies or adverse reactions to vaccines. Always check with the administering healthcare provider for specific requirements.
Common mistakes include leaving required fields blank, providing incorrect information, or forgetting to obtain a signature. Always review the form thoroughly before submission to prevent these errors.
